Backing up linux machines with Backup Exec



I'm trying to come up with a more intigrated backup plan now that we
have a nice big DLT drive that can backup every server on one tape.
Right now it backups up the NT machines, and the Linux machines backup
via amanda to a DDS drive. 

So I'm sitting here, thinking to myself...how can I tie the backups
together. Hmm. Well, first of all theres the backup method. Should I
just tarball /, use dump, or amanda? 

Then there's how to get the backup archive to a place where Backup Exec
can get it. SAMBA doesn't work, because two of the Linux machines are on
the external network and the third internal.  Amanda is appealing
because it's allready pulling in the backups. Maybe I could simply smb
share the dumpfiles so backup exec can get them. 

The other option would be to scp the archives from the external machines
to the internal machines and use samba from there. Any thoughs?
